Stephane Sarrazin set pole position time for the 76th edition of the Le Mans 24 Hours in his diesel-powered Peugeot with a lap time that eclipsed his own record, set last year, by more than eight seconds.

Mitch Frerotte, who played as backup offensive lineman on three Super Bowls for the Buffalo Bill’s has died at 43.
Mitch Frerotte, apparently had a heart attack. A 911 emergency responce went to a residence a few blocks away from his home. He was taken to Armstrong County Memorial Hospital where he was pronounced dead. An autopsy has been performed but no details have been released.

While the US Open is presenting its own grand standing and action, the USGA (United States Golf Association) announces that it is awarding 143 grants to promote and support golf programs, and these are not related to the US Open.
The USGA awards, amounting to $2.65 million, are intended to assist economically-disadvantaged juniors and individuals with disabilities.

Eldora Speedway is the the venue for the Old Spice "Prelude to the Dream" race. The Eldora Speedway hosts the late model stock car event on its clay surfaced oval, with contestants Bill Elliott, Jeff Gordon, Carl Edwards, and other NASCAR greats like Tony Stewart.
Bill Elliott will be racing for the 3rd year in the no. 9 Ray Cook Racing machine for Wood Brothers Racing.
Jack Nicklaus hosts the Memorial Tournament to honor golf legends this week. This year the honors go to Tony Jacklin who is given credit for revitalizing the Ryder Cup when he was the captain of the European team in 1983.
Tony Jaclkin is famous for his draw with Nicklaus in the 1969 Royal Birkdale Cup. He will be one of four honored at the Muirfield Village Golf Club in Dublin, Ohio.
Jacklin, who is 63, will be introduced by current European Ryder Cup captain Nick Faldo at the ceremony and will play in the Memorial pro-am Wednesday.
